Tunisia - Female Secondary Education School Age Population
Since 2014, Tunisia Female Secondary Education School Age Population decreased by 1.6%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 85 among other countries in Female Secondary Education School Age Population at 525,059 Persons. Tunisia is overtaken by Laos, which was ranked number 84 at 539,003 Persons and is followed by Papua New Guinea at 517,677 Persons. India lead the ranking with 84,623,242.81 Persons in 2019, a growth of 0.5% compared to 2018. China, Indonesia and Pakistan resp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Gambia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+4.3% per year, while Latvia witnessed the worst performance at -10.4% per year.
